是指在使用微调器(Spinner)时,设置了OnItemSelectedListener监听器,但是监听器没有正常工作的情况。
微调器是一种常用的用户界面控件,用于显示一个下拉列表,用户可以从列表中选择一个选项。而AdapterView.OnItemSelectedListener是一个接口,用于监听用户在微调器中选择选项的操作。
当微调器的选项发生变化时,会触发OnItemSelectedListener中的回调方法,开发者可以在回调方法中进行相应的处理操作,例如更新界面、获取选中项的值等。
如果微调器的OnItemSelectedListener不工作,可能有以下几个原因:
spinner.setOnItemSelectedListener(new AdapterView.OnItemSelectedListener() {
@Override
public void onItemSelected(AdapterView<?> parent, View view, int position, long id) {
// 处理选中项的操作
}
@Override
public void onNothingSelected(AdapterView<?> parent) {
// 处理未选中任何项的操作
}
});
@Override
public void onItemSelected(AdapterView<?> parent, View view, int position, long id) {
// 处理选中项的操作
}
@Override
public void onNothingSelected(AdapterView<?> parent) {
// 处理未选中任何项的操作
}
针对微调器AdapterView.OnItemSelectedListener不工作的问题,可以尝试以下解决方法:
腾讯云相关产品和产品介绍链接地址:
以上是腾讯云提供的一些相关产品,可以根据具体需求选择适合的产品来解决问题。
领取专属 10元无门槛券
手把手带您无忧上云